Use the following formula: Divide the height of the frame by two; from that number, subtract the distance from the top of the frame to the hanging hardware; add this number to 57, 58, 59, or 60. This final sum is the height (measured from the floor) at which the hangers should be put into the wall.

Should all pictures be hung at the same height?
If you hang all your photos using the 57 inches rule, then the centers of all of your frames should be at the same height, even if your collection includes pieces of different heights. … Hard lines, like those created from matching the tops of the frames, can look very harsh in a room.
What are the rules for hanging pictures?
We find it’s best to hang single artwork at eye level, and 60 inches from center to the floor is the magic number. If you’re hanging your art above furniture, it can be 4-6 inches above the piece. If the art is going above a sofa or console, the piece should be approximately 2/3 width of the furniture.

Do you center a picture on the wall or over the furniture?
Artwork should be centered over the furniture such as a sofa, bed or mantel. Artwork placed above a main piece of furniture in the room should be placed no more than six inches above the piece of furniture in order to make them appear cohesive.
Should you center a picture on the wall?
Ideally, artwork should be hung at eye level, where it is easiest to enjoy. … Positioning your artwork so the center point of the picture hangs approximately 57” from the floor will help create a consistently harmonious look throughout your house.
How far above a mantle should a picture hang?
When you hang things above a fireplace, you are often already hanging them at a height higher than eye level. So, it’s OK to minimize the distance between the bottom of your artwork or TV and the top of your fireplace mantel. Hang your artwork about 3-6″ inches above the mantel for best results.
How far from ceiling should a picture be hung?
Also, just as in other spaces, you don’t want to hang all the way up to the ceiling. Leave a gap of at least one foot from the top of the picture and the ceiling. It’s okay if it’s not perfectly measured out. You have some wiggle room here to arrange the pictures in the way that looks best.

How do I evenly space a picture on a wall?
- Hang your first frame.
- Cut the tape the desired length to match the space needed between each frame. ( See info below)
- Stick the tape on the wall next to the frame that is already hung.
- Hang the next frame using the tape as a guide. …
- Peel off the tape and you’re done.

How far above a couch should you hang pictures?
When placing art over a sofa or headboard, for instance, it should span roughly two-thirds of the width of the furniture piece. Hang art so that the bottom of the frame is 8 to 10 inches above the furniture piece; the art should be visually connected to it, not floating high above it.
Should a couch be pushed up against a wall?
Don’t push all your furniture up against the walls. Pull your sofa (or other seating) out at least 12″ from the wall. It will make the space seem more inviting and cozy, instead of creating a big bunch of weird dead space in the middle.

Where do you hang a picture above a fireplace?
Usually paintings are placed at eye level, which is approximately 5 feet 8 inches. The guideline for galleries is to place them at 60 inches from the floor to the center of the painting. Because the space over the mantel is probably above eye level or higher than 60 inches, you will have to make some adjustments.

How do you arrange 3 pictures on a wall?
Arrange the three pictures close together in a triangle formation, with two on the left side and one of the right side in the center. A creative grouping is ideal for pictures that aren’t the same size too. For a creative grouping, 2 in (5 cm) works well between each picture.

What is a gallery wall?
A gallery wall (or salon wall) is loosely defined as a collection of items: framed artwork, photographs and personal treasures hung in a grouping. … “We see people mixing in a lot of personal photos, and even wall-hanging plants have become part of the gallery wall today,” she says.
How do you hang different size art?
When hanging a pair of works, one above the other, treat them as one large picture (whether they’re the same or different sizes). Find the center point between them, and use the same 60-inch rule. For spacing between art on the same wall, “Generally, we’ll use two inches between larger pictures,” says Kassel.
